The Car 1989 NA6 Eunos Roadster Import (MX5 for short) Engine - Currently 251hp @ 16Psi Mazda 323 GTX 1.8L BPT (East West converted to North South) MX5 1.8 Sump modified to fit the 323 GTX sump baffle Belfad H-Beam rods ACL Bearings Supertech; Pistons (83.5mm @ 8.4 compression) Oversized Valves (1mm) Double springs Titanium seats and retainers Custom Steampipe Manifold Garret T2876R Blanked off 5 bolt 2.5" Downpipe 3" exhaust to a 4" cannon C-Spec 60mm external gate Sard 800cc Twin Spray OBX Fuel Rail Sard Fuel Pressure Reg Bosch 040 Fuel Pump 4x LS1 Coils Custom Powertec Leads. 600x300 Intercooler 15 Row Oil Cooler with remote filter Twin Core Alloy Radiator Custom rear thermostat outlet Haltech Platinum Sport 2000 Driveline Light Weight Billet Flywheel coupled to an Organic H/Duty Exedy 1.8 NA8 Gearbox 1.8 NA8 Torsen Diff Brakes 4 Piston Wilwood Calipers and Rotors on the Front 1.8 NA8 Rear brakes Suspension & Wheels Carbing Engine Brace Lost Dog Springs (not sure of the rates but they are fairly low) 16x8 Gunmetal Rota Grids currently wrapped in 205x45 Nexen's Interior It's got Momo's in it bro ... Deep dish suede wheel Ultrashield Seat for the Driver 3" OMP 4 Point Harness Brown Davis Half Cage Assorted Stereo gear for additional ballast.
